
Russia, Yekaterinburg
36.9

Russia, Saint-Petersburg
1780.2

Russia, Saint-Petersburg
901.4

Russia, Saint-Petersburg
755.6

Russia, Saint-Petersburg
713.5

Russia, Novorossiysk
695.1

Ukraine, Kirovohrad
304.5

Russia, Saint-Petersburg
259.5

Russia, Saint-Petersburg
113.4

Russia, Rostov-On-Don
96.2